Wood Cladding Replacement in Boston, MA
Wood cladding replacement services involve removing damaged or aging exterior wood panels and installing new materials to restore the appearance and integrity of a property's facade. This service is suitable for a variety of projects, including updating worn-out siding, repairing areas affected by weather or pests, or improving insulation and curb appeal. Property owners typically want to understand the types of wood options available, the durability of different materials, and how the replacement process will impact their home's exterior during and after the work.
Before requesting wood cladding replacement, homeowners often seek information about the scope of the project, including whether existing cladding can be reused or needs complete removal, as well as the expected lifespan of new materials. It’s also common to inquire about the preparation needed prior to installation and any potential disruptions to daily routines. Clarifying these details helps ensure the project aligns with property owners’ expectations and maintenance preferences.

Common Wood Cladding Replacement Jobs
Wood cladding replacement involves removing damaged or outdated wood siding to restore the appearance and integrity of a property.
Exterior wood siding replacement improves curb appeal by updating worn or weathered wood cladding with fresh, durable materials.
Fascia and soffit replacement ensures proper ventilation and protection for the roofline, preventing water damage and decay.
Custom wood siding replacement allows for tailored designs to match existing architecture or achieve a specific aesthetic.
Historic wood siding restoration preserves the character of older homes while replacing deteriorated wood with compatible materials.
Cladding upgrade services enhance weather resistance and energy efficiency through modern wood siding options.
Wood Cladding Replacement Questions
What is wood cladding replacement? It involves removing damaged or outdated wood siding and installing new panels to improve appearance and protect the building.
Why consider replacing wood cladding? Replacement can enhance curb appeal, address weather-related damage, and improve insulation for the property.
What types of wood are used for cladding replacement? Common options include cedar, redwood, and pressure-treated pine, chosen for durability and aesthetic appeal.
How can property owners prepare for a wood cladding replacement? Clearing the area around the building and inspecting existing siding can help facilitate the replacement process.
